NOT ALL ABOUT THE ROAD
Lapierre is not just synonymous with world-leading road bikes. Since the mid-1980s, the French brand has led the way in mountain biking, too, winning titles galore at every level. That success includes partnering with the off-road legend Nicolas Vouilloz, who won an incredible 10 senior and junior world titles between 1992 and 2002.
While racing, Vouilloz worked closely with Lapierre’s acclaimed research-and-development team to create a range of cutting-edge downhill bikes. Vouilloz continues to race to this day and now heads up Lapierre’s EWS-E team aboard the Lapierre Overvolt GLP II, which Vouilloz designed with e-enduro racing in mind.
Lapierre’s association with innovative electric products is also long and illustrious, and includes 2012’s groundbreaking e:i shock system – an electronic suspension system that adjusts the level of dampening based on real-time feedback from the trail.
In 2021, Lapierre continues to light up the world of enduro and e-enduro thanks to young starlets like Isabeau Courdurier and Adrian Dailly. With many roadies heading off-road during the winter months, Lapierre’s a proven world-beater at all levels, and in all environments.
